(* 1 July 1866 in Mainz; † 20 April 1950 in Marburg) was a German jurist, professor of legal philosophy and National Socialist legal philosopher, Dr., Professor, Strasbourg i. E., Roseneck 22.
- Karl Adolf Valentin Erich Jung
